When you construct a retaining wall, it's crucial to have a solid base and use sturdy products. The base needs to be dug out a number of inches below where the wall surface start being developed.
This is since these are sturdy products that hold up well to extreme weather. Block and stone are better choices than timber logs due to the fact that they call for much less maintenance and stand up much better over time. Lumber is susceptible to dampness and wood-rot, as well as infestation by bugs like termites.

Dirt is the very first thing to remove in the rainfall, and if your home has a great deal of slopes and varying altitudes, your soil will certainly get rid of rapidly. When a keeping wall surface is set up, it quickly functions to stop this disintegration from happening. It keeps dirt in place and essentially serves as a dam for dirt.
They can assist navigate to this site level out a location that would otherwise be a hill. This is done by leveling the hill and putting the keeping wall to maintain the dirt in place.
